[The effect of ethylenethiurea on hematopoesis in rats]
1Zentralinstitut für Ernährung in Potsdam-Rehbrücke, Akademie der Wissenschaften der DDR.
Abstract:
The influence of single and repeated oral administration of ethylenethiourea (ETU) on hematologic parameters of the peripheral blood and the bone marrow was studied in male and female rats. Effects of single treatment on the erythrocytic system were initially indicated by increase in red blood cell count, hemoglobin concentration and hematocrit of the peripheral blood. The initial polyglobulia was followed by a decrease in the blood hemoglobin concentration and the number of erythroblasts of the bone marrow. Continuous administration of ETU resulted in hyporegenerative anemia. The white blood picture showed leukopenia after single and continuous administration of the substance. This effect resulted from a decline in lymphocyte numbers which occurred both in the peripheral blood and in the bone marrow. The hematologic changes were induced with 50 mg ETU/kg body weight and more using single treatment and 600 ppm (= 70 mg ETU/kg body weight) and more under dietary administration.
